Hashbaddanah
Man living at the time of Exile and Return
A man living at the time of Exile and Return, only mentioned at Neh.8.4;
only referred to as Hashbaddanah (חַשְׁבַּדָּנָה).
Strong's Definition
Chasbaddanah, an Israelite
Derivation: from H2803 (חָשַׁב) and H1777 (דִּין); considerate judge;
KJV Usage: Hasbadana.
Outline of Biblical Usage
Hashbadana = "considerate judge"
1) one of the men who stood on the left of Ezra while he read the law to the people
